If your top priority is **the lowest chance of breakdown** rather than the highest performance or longest range, I'd rank the major electric scooters in India like this: 1. **TVS iQube** 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 - Probably the safest reliability choice. - TVS has one of India's strongest service networks. - Mature battery and motor system with relatively few widespread reliability complaints. - Excellent parts availability. 2. **Bajaj Chetak** ⭐⭐⭐⭐⭐ - Built conservatively rather than chasing maximum specs. - Metal body and simple engineering. - Strong reputation for durability and after-sales support. - Widely regarded as one of the most dependable EV scooters. 3. **Ather Rizta / Ather 450X** ⭐⭐⭐⭐☆ - Excellent engineering and software. - Reliable battery management. - Best choice if you have an Ather service center nearby. 4. **Honda Activa e** - Too new to have a long reliability history. - Honda's engineering reputation is strong, but long-term ownership data is still limited. ### If reliability is your only concern - **Best overall:** TVS iQube - **Close second:** Bajaj Chetak - **Best premium option:** Ather Rizta or 450X I would avoid choosing solely on advertised range or acceleration. A scooter with slightly lower specs but better service support is usually less likely to leave you stranded over several years. Based on reliability, service network, and market performance in 2026, the electric scooters least likely to break down in India are: - **TVS iQube (ST/Base):** Widely considered the most reliable option, leading in sales and building on a reputation for solid build quality and excellent after-sales support. - **Bajaj Chetak:** Known for its premium, robust metal build and superior reliability, making it a top choice for longevity. - **Ather Rizta/450X:** Regarded as reliable for family use (Rizta ) and high-performance, quality-focused riding (450X). - **Hero Vida V1/V2:** Known for good build quality and practical features, with a focus on reliability for families. **Factors for High Reliability in 2026:** - **Legacy Brands:** TVS and Bajaj dominate, offering more established service networks. - **IP Ratings:** Choosing models with high IP ratings for water and dust resistance, essential for Indian roads. - **Warranty:** Options with 3-5 year warranties (e.g., Ampere Magnus) provide long-term security.
